This is yet another affordable, mid-range hotel option near Vauxhall, ideal for someone who just needs a place to crash. The rooms are on the smaller side and many of them either have no windows or a single small window near the ceiling – if you want natural light, make sure to book an Executive Double Room. That said, the best are comfortable and the rooms are clean and well-maintained.
There is a breakfast buffet on offer, but it is quite a basic continental selection, so you might be better off going to a local cafe.
The main draw of this hotel is the location, which is perfect for Vauxhall gay partying. The Vauxhall gay village is just a 10-minute walk away, placing you on the doorstep of venues like Chariots and The Royal Vauxhall Tavern. From Vauxhall station, it is easy to get an Undeground to key tourist spots in the city center and to walk along the river to Westminster, Big Ben, and the London Eye.
